Transaction 22c1c6760e50777fcf0f3c3ef071aebf928f8420ff3b1c788bd255313e72ee6e

1 Input
2 Outputs
  • 22c1c6760e50777fcf0f3c3ef071aebf928f8420ff3b1c788bd255313e72ee6e:0
  • value  31074000
    address  17o5by3cDa3PeHXJVNVcAcpfvmX17DXiSX
  • 22c1c6760e50777fcf0f3c3ef071aebf928f8420ff3b1c788bd255313e72ee6e:1
  • value  53254474
    address  12TzbUNy3UGhCvAHGnKKngQhduFs2yofDZ